A new 00 12-Fret hand built by Steve Hinde in New Hartford, IA. A comfortable build with classy ornamentation, this short scale versatile guitar is build with an Adirondack Spruce top and scalloped braces paired with Indian Rosewood back and sides and a 5-piece figured Maple and Rosewood neck topped with Paua Pearl 45-style snowflake fretboard inlay and rosette.


Other features include, Hide Glue construction, full Ivoroid bindings, Ebony fretboard and bridge, Cocobolo headstock overlay, small Maple bridge plate, stainless steel frets, Waverly Nickel tuners, bone bridge pins, nitrocellulose lacquer finish, 1 3/4″ nut, 24.9″ scale length and more.


A great hand built 00 with wonderful warm and clear tone perfect for fingerstyle and strumming.


Includes Ameritage hardshell case and warranty.
